What is a Slab Leak
A slab leak occurs when a water pipe located beneath the concrete foundation slab of your home develops a leak. These pipes carry water to and from your fixtures, and due to age, corrosion, shifting soil, or even seismic activity, they can become compromised. Because they are embedded within the concrete, these leaks are often difficult to detect without specialized equipment and expertise. The constant presence of moisture can lead to a host of problems, from increased water bills and mold growth to structural damage to your foundation.
Identifying the Signs of a Slab Leak
Recognizing the early warning signs of a slab leak is crucial for minimizing potential damage. Homeowners in Apple Valley, Georgia, and neighboring communities like Jefferson or Commerce, should be aware of the following indicators:
- Unexplained spikes in your water bill.
- The sound of running water when no fixtures are in use.
- Hot spots on the floor, indicating a leak from a hot water line.
- Cracks appearing in your walls or foundation.
- Damp or wet spots on your floors or carpets.
- A persistent mildew or moldy odor.
- Reduced water pressure throughout your home.
If you suspect a leak beneath your slab, it’s essential to act quickly. Persistent moisture can weaken your foundation, leading to more extensive and costly repairs down the line. For those residing in areas with expansive clay soils, common in parts of Georgia, foundation movement can exacerbate existing pipe issues.

The Slab Leak Repair Process
When you connect with a local plumbing expert through USA Plumbing Directory, you can expect the following typical process for addressing subsurface water line issues:
- Leak Detection: Using state-of-the-art equipment such as acoustic listening devices, thermal imaging cameras, and pressure testing, plumbers can accurately locate the precise spot of the leak beneath your slab.
- Accessing the Leak: Once the leak is identified, the plumber will determine the most effective and least invasive method to access the damaged pipe. This might involve carefully breaking through a section of the concrete slab directly above the leak.
- Repair or Replacement: The damaged section of pipe will be repaired or, if necessary, replaced. Common repair materials include durable epoxy coatings or fittings designed for underground use. In some cases, plumbers may recommend re-routing the pipe through the attic or walls to bypass the damaged section, offering a long-term solution.
- Restoration: After the repair is complete, the access point in the concrete slab will be professionally patched and restored.
The materials and methods used are chosen based on the specific type of pipe (copper, PEX, galvanized steel), the nature of the leak, and the overall condition of your plumbing system. Professionals prioritize solutions that are both effective and durable, ensuring the problem is resolved permanently.

What types of homes are most susceptible to slab leaks in the Apple Valley area?
Homes built on concrete slab foundations are most susceptible. This includes many single-family residences found in Apple Valley and surrounding regions of Georgia. Older homes with aging plumbing systems, particularly those with galvanized steel or copper pipes, may be at a higher risk due to corrosion over time. Newer homes are not immune, as settling or shifting of the foundation can also put stress on pipes.
